Switchback is a wooden roller coaster located at ZDT's Amusement Park in Seguin, Texas, USA. It is the first, and currently only, modern wooden shuttle roller coaster.[1]

History

The ride was announced at IAAPA on November 18, 2014.[1] It opened to the public on October 17, 2015.[2]

Design

Elements

While Switchback has 1,196 feet of track, the train travels over 1,980 feet of track per cycle. The ride has a spike with a maximum angle of 87 degrees. There are nine airtime points and a maximum bank angle of 104 degrees.

Switchback makes two passes through a building, which was formerly a small grocery store.

Ride experience

After rolling out of the station, the train makes a right turn and climbs the chain lift hill, followed by a drop. Riders go past a tunnel, which was a former small grocery store and a 104 degree over-banked curve. The train goes through a second tunnel and an airtime hill. Following a left turn, riders ascend a vertical rollback. The train completes the circuit in reverse, before slowing down on the brakes after the drop. Riders move through a switch track, followed by a left turn that returns to the station.

Trains

2 trains with 4 cars per train. In each car, riders are arranged 2 across in a single row, for a total of 8 riders per train. The front car of Switchback was on show at Gravity Group's IAAPA 2014 booth. The trains have a locomotive theme.
